Human Rights Square: Hanover's Prestigious City Hall Square

Human Rights Square is located on the edge of downtown, right in front of the New City Hall. 

The square serves not only as the forecourt of an important building. With its open space, it forms a distinct urban space for gatherings, events, and public activities.

From a Jewelry Square to a Modern Architecture Square

The square originally looked quite different. At the beginning of the 20th century, a strictly symmetrical park was created here. Lawns, plantings, and large trees formed a stately, decorative square in front of City Hall.

Following the changes of the 20th century, the square finally took on its current form. During the major redesign in 2014 and 2015, the former green space was transformed into a modern architectural and event space.

The graphic design of the space is particularly striking when viewed from above. Lines and ornamental patterns stretch across the plaza, giving the expansive space a distinctive character.

Town Hall Square as an Event Venue

Human Rights Square is one of Hannover’s venues for large and prestigious events. Approximately 8,000 square meters are available for such events. When hosting events, the city makes a point of taking the square’s unique character into account.

The open space provides room for stages, the audience, and activity areas. At the same time, fountains, trees, stairs, and walls shape the possibilities for setting up structures. It is precisely this combination of urban architecture and event space that gives events in front of City Hall their special atmosphere.

enercity swinginghannover: Jazz in the Open Air

One of the best-known events is "enercity swinging hannover." This traditional open-air jazz festival transforms the square into a large concert venue on Ascension Day. Experience jazz against the backdrop of the city’s striking skyline and enjoy the special atmosphere as thousands of music fans gather in the square. The city of Hannover also counts these open-air concerts among the square’s recurring highlights.

Hannover Marathon: Sports Center in Front of City Hall

During the Hannover Marathon, the area around Rathausplatz becomes a gathering place for runners and spectators. The New City Hall and Platz der Menschenrechte serve as the event center, while the marathon’s start and finish lines are located on Friedrichswall. Throughout the marathon weekend, athletic activities and a family day at City Hall bring additional energy to the square.

The 2026 Finals: City Hall Square Becomes a Sports Arena

The 2026 Finals demonstrated particularly impressively just how versatile Rathausplatz can be. From July 23 to 26, the area around the New City Hall was transformed into an inner-city sports venue. On and around the square, the audience enjoyed 3x3 basketball, breaking, archery, and BMX flatland—top-level sports in a place where passersby usually just stroll through the square

Shooters' Parade: Traditional Kickoff at City Hall Square

One of Hanover’s most time-honored events is also closely tied to this square. During the Schützenausmarsch, marching bands and members of the shooting club gather in front of City Hall. After a joint musical opening, the grand parade sets off from here toward the Schützenplatz
